Kids Count Data Book 2014-State Trends in Child Well-being.http://www.aecf.org/m/resourcedoc/aecf-2014kidscountdatabook-2014.pdfhttp://hdl.handle.net/11212/1599Each year since 1990, the Annie E. Casey Foundation has published the KIDS COUNT Data Book to track the well-being of children nationally and in every state. When we launched the first Data Book 25 years ago, we hoped that it would raise public awareness and build public commitment to invest in solutions to ensure that each and every child has the opportunity to thrive and to reach his or her full potential.
